On one hand, the crushing of any car is certain to award the player [[money]] as it explodes when crushed (its amount depends on the score multiplier, as well as the vehicle); on the other hand, having certain vehicles crushed may also award the player with weapons, powerups and benefits. By crushing the [[Schmidt]], for example, the player may be provided with [[health]] in the Commercial District, and a [[machine gun]] in the Residential District. | ||
While the act of delivering a car for crushing is relatively straightforward, acquisition of the reward is more complicated. After a car is crushed, the crushed remains of the car will be lifted onto a moving conveyor belt that leads into a building; in exchange, the reward will be dispensed out onto a second adjoining conveyor belt and will be made available for only a period of time before it enters another building and becomes unavailable. Because the conveyor belts are elevated, the player can only gain access to them by way of climbing up a ramp or jump from a platform of a similar height or higher; such props are usually available for the player to access the second belt and acquire their reward. While on the conveyor belt, the player must also be careful not to end up too far into the second building, or they will be "[[Wasted]]" for unknown reasons. | |||
